A damaged hinge may be a sign.
If your uPVC window isn't opening, you might want to think about fixing the hinges. They can be repaired easily, and you may even discover that it is less expensive than replacing the whole window. But, there are indicators that indicate that it is time to replace the hinges on your window.
A sign of a broken hinge is when there is gaps between the frame and the sash. This happens when the hinge wears out and the sash fails to fit tightly against the frame. This could cause drafts in some cases.
Another sign of a damaged hinge is when the sash starts to fall. Sometimes, this could be due to the handle of the sash moving. If this is the case, slide a piece of plastic between your frame and the sash to test. You can also turn the handle to check if it moves. If it does, then you'll need to tighten it.
Another way to check if your window is operating properly is to examine the seals. The seals are not hard to replace and many hardware stores have them in stock. They should cost between five to 10 euros. If you decide to purchase them seals, make sure that they are the same size as old seals. After you have installed them, you should be able to open and close your window using the sash.
PVC interlocks can be used to secure larger windows that have sash windows. They are inexpensive to buy, and they are easy to install. Be sure to select the right type of interlock for your window. There are a variety of interlocks available. Make sure to select one that holds the sash in its place. If you aren't able to fix the seals on your own it is recommended to seek out a professional.
Not to be forgotten, ensure that you lubricate all metal components. They may become very dry and brittle over time. It is recommended to grease the components regularly and also to alter the friction of the parts to decrease wear.
Leaky windows
You might need to fix a uPVC window if it is leaking. This is a serious issue to take care not to ignore, as it could cause significant damage to your home.
Leaking windows can be caused due to many issues. They may be due to defective windows , or they may be caused by poor installation. You should examine the windows' interior and exterior for leaks. You can also check the roof, siding, and roofing for leaks.
Window leaks can be caused by inadvertent flashing. Incorrect flashing can cause cracks in the frame of your window, as well as gaps between the window and wall. Make sure to apply an epoxy wood filler to fill these voids.
Leaking windows can happen at the bottom, side or even the top of the window. A blocked drainage channel may also cause leakage. You can test for a blockage by placing a small cup full of water in the drain hole.
A window that is not working properly could be due to a broken sill pan or a sash that is not aligned correctly or a faulty weather-stripping. These issues should be addressed immediately by an expert.
